Etymology[edit]

From carb(oxy) +‎ enoxolone.

Noun[edit]

carbenoxolone (uncountable)

  1. (organic chemistry, pharmacology) A synthetic derivative of glycyrrhizinic acid having the chemical formula C34H50O7; used as a drug for treatment of various conditions including esophageal inflammation.
